Output 8e75f173e0117f55a3e7b08d260cfda7834d18a8580c1978c450bf3f5756460d:0

value
187582
script pubkey
OP_0 OP_PUSHBYTES_20 ba54a345ea61b2d0a802eaa4a04a115779d890ea
address
bc1qhf22x302vxedp2qza2j2qjs32aua3y822x7w4n
transaction
8e75f173e0117f55a3e7b08d260cfda7834d18a8580c1978c450bf3f5756460d
confirmations
87
spent
true